Output 84a19d06bb0fa3178bf0419d615695c171b256e8a96dfff8f8a22997e1417a0f:0

value
298987
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66d0d74fccdce3fa9fbc9fe5d8f4b594d8669c26 OP_EQUAL
address
3B4f2eBEY99NcQHtLdhTcZ3Td5Ddk5QThZ
transaction
84a19d06bb0fa3178bf0419d615695c171b256e8a96dfff8f8a22997e1417a0f
spent
true